The Benefits of Dual Fuel Range Cookers
Dual fuel range cookers are gaining popularity among both amateur and professional cooks for a number of factors:
Precision Cooking: Gas burners provide instantaneous heat control, while electrical ovens guarantee even cooking and baking.
Adaptability: Whether you're frying, simmering, roasting, or baking, a dual-fuel range uses various cooking techniques, accommodating a wide range of recipes.
Elegant Design: Many dual fuel range cookers feature a traditional aesthetic that can elevate the appearance of any kitchen.
Effectiveness: With the capability to utilize both gas and electric, cooks can enhance their energy usage depending on the dish they are preparing.
Elements to Consider When Purchasing a Cheap Dual Fuel Range Cooker
Before diving into particular designs, it's essential to consider the following aspects to guarantee you make a notified choice:
Size: Make sure to determine your kitchen area to discover a design that fits well.
BTU Rating: A greater BTU (British Thermal Unit) score normally represents more powerful burners.
Oven Capacity: Assess whether you require a single or double oven based on your cooking routines.
Functions: Look for functions such as self-cleaning modes, grills, or convection cooking options.
Service Warranty and Customer Support: A great guarantee can supply assurance, especially when purchasing a kitchen device.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is a dual fuel range cooker?
A dual fuel range cooker integrates a gas stove with an electric oven. This enables accurate cooking on the stovetop while ensuring even baking in the oven.
2. Is it worth purchasing a dual fuel range cooker?
Yes, specifically for serious cooks. The combination of gas and electrical capabilities provides more flexibility and much better cooking results.
3. What should I try to find when selecting a dual fuel range cooker?
Key factors include size, BTU rating, oven capacity, functions, and client support.
4. How do I maintain a dual fuel range cooker?
Regular cleansing of the burners, oven, and grease traps will ensure longevity. Follow manufacturer guidelines for particular maintenance ideas.
5. Can I install a dual fuel range cooker myself?
While some individuals choose DIY setup, working with a professional is a good idea to make sure safety, specifically regarding gas connections.
